Job Title: Teaching Assistant (Non-Verbal Child - PECS and Makaton)

Location: Camden

Contract Type: Full-Time

Start Date: November 2024

Job Description:

We are seeking a dedicated and compassionate Teaching Assistant to join a primary school located in Camden to start in November 2024. The successful candidate will work closely with a non-verbal child, utilising PECS (Picture Exchange Communication System) and Makaton to support their communication and learning.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provide one-on-one support to a non-verbal child, facilitating communication through PECS and Makaton.
  • Assist the class teacher in implementing individualised education plans.
  • Create a safe, inclusive, and stimulating learning environment.
  • Monitor and record the progress of the child, adapting support strategies as necessary.
  • Collaborate with the SENCO and other staff members to ensure the best outcomes for the child.
  • Encourage social interaction and help develop communication and life skills.
  • Support the child with any personal care needs as required.

Requirements:

  • Previous experience working with non-verbal children and knowledge of PECS and Makaton.
  • A patient, empathetic, and proactive approach to supporting children with special educational needs.
  • Strong communication and interpersonal skills.
  • Ability to work effectively as part of a team.
  • Relevant qualifications (e.g., CACHE Level 2/3 in Supporting Teaching and Learning in Schools, SEN qualifications) are desirable but not essential.
  • A commitment to ongoing professional development.
